What is the Meteorite Center at the Sharjah Academy of Astronomy, Space Sciences, and Technology (SAASST)?
The Meteorite Center at SAASST focuses on analyzing the mineral composition of meteorite samples which are collected by scientists. Established in 2017, making it the first establishment in the Gulf area solely targeted on learning meteorites and enterprise space-science analysis, the Center additionally strives to develop and promote the training of astronomy and area science not solely in the UAE, but additionally the Arab world extra broadly (1).
To that finish, SAASST is comprised of a number of buildings, every with a selected goal in thoughts. Apart from the analysis heart, SAASST additionally incorporates a planetarium, astronomy exhibition, an observatory, and a Cosmic Park. These buildings are open to college students, educators, researchers, and households, who all come to SAASST for analysis or training functions.
What are the important targets of the SAASST?
There are three important targets of the SAASST. The first is to research meteors and meteorites utilizing the UAE Meteor Monitoring Network. The second goal is to conduct searches for meteorites for the functions of gathering samples for evaluation (1). Third, the SAASST is geared towards constructing a Space Situational Awareness (SSA) program in the UAE, which in flip will assist develop this department of science in the nation (1).
What are some of the key achievements of SAASST researchers?
One of the important successes of SAASST researchers to this point is utilizing machine studying (ML) algorithms to optimize and enhance their drone meteorite system (DMS). SAASST has additionally constructed a number of sorts of neural community architectures to research the quantity of information being generated by their devices. Particularly in functions involving visible information and laptop imaginative and prescient, convolution neural networks (NCSs), a sort of deep studying mannequin, have been used (2).
These deep studying algorithms have been developed of their Space Artificial Intelligence Laboratory (SAIL) (3). SAASST researchers have been in a position to make use of these algorithms to assist differentiate earthly rocks from meteorites by coaching their mannequin on the meteorite assortment at SAASST and on the rocks collected from the surrounding space of Sharjah (3).
What is the significance of the Meteorite Center at SAASST?
The Meteorite Center at SAASST stands out as an establishment in meteorites and planetary science inside the Gulf area. With its in depth and diversified assortment, superior laboratory capabilities, and energetic engagement in statement (by UAEMMN) and public outreach, it bridges analysis, training, and group curiosity in area science and astronomy (1).
Of specific notice is the Center’s assortment of meteorites obtainable for researchers to research and research. These meteorites vary from huge iron meteorites to uncommon lunar and Martian specimens, tektites, and impactites, which give astronomers, geologists, and college students with direct entry to extraterrestrial supplies not often obtainable in the area (1). Through systematic cataloguing and digital archiving, the Center is constructing a useful resource that might help long-term worldwide analysis collaborations.
By combining meteorite evaluation, meteor monitoring, workshops, and seminars, together with collaborations with international specialists, the Center helps place the UAE on the map in the discipline of planetary science and fosters a brand new technology of scientists concerned with area, geology, and the origins of the photo voltaic system.
